Who We Are

Special Olympics Tennessee (SOTN) creates year-round opportunities for people with intellectual disabilities to play, compete, grow, lead, and belong. Through sports, health and wellness, education, and community programs, we work alongside athletes, families, volunteers, schools, coaches, and partners to build a more inclusive Tennessee. At our core, we are about: Inclusion — creating opportunities for everyone to participate. Sports — providing training, competition, and Unified Sports experiences. Health — connecting athletes with free health screenings, fitness, education, and wellness resources. Leadership — empowering athletes to use their voices and take on leadership roles. Community — bringing people together to create belonging and meaningful connections. Simply put: We create opportunities for athletes to thrive—and invite everyone to be part of the team.

What We Do

Special Olympics Tennessee creates opportunities for people with intellectual disabilities to participate, compete, get healthier, develop leadership skills, and build meaningful connections - both on and off the playing field.
